Mattel, Inc. (NASDAQ:MAT) stock was flying high on Thursday after it released its earnings report for the third quarter of 2016.

Mattel, MAT stockMattel reported earnings per share of 70 cents for the third quarter of 2016. This is the same as what it reported for its earnings per share during the same time of last year. However, it came in one penny below what Wall Street was looking for in the quarter.

Mattel’s revenue for the third quarter of 2016 was $1.79 billion. Just like with the earnings per share, the company’s revenue remained the same as what it was in the third quarter of 2015. This allowed the toy company to beat out analysts’ estimate of $1.77 billion for the quarter.

MAT reported $324.1 million in adjusted operating income for the third quarter of 2016. This is an increase over the $317.4 million in adjusted operating income that it reported during the same time of last year.

Mattel also announced that it will be paying a dividend of 38 per share to investors for the fourth quarter of 2016. This is the same dividend that it paid out to shareholders in the fourth quarter of 2015. The dividend will be payable on Dec. 9, 2016 to investors on record as of Nov. 22, 2016.

“Overall, our strategies are generating good progress on many fronts, and while we still have a critical fourth quarter to execute, we remain broadly on track to deliver on our full-year outlook,” Christopher Sinclair, Chairman and CEO of Mattel, said in a statement.

MAT stock was up 6% as of Thursday morning.
